Getting the CYL6602 USBDMX512 interface to play nice with Windows 10 is a notorious hurdle for lighting techs. Because this specific hardware often lacks official, signed modern drivers, you’ll likely need to use a combination of legacy support and third-party "bridge" drivers to get a signal out. The Core Problem: Unsigned Drivers
Windows 10 security settings typically block the installation of the drivers found on the older CDs included with these units. Users frequently report that the device shows up as "Unknown" or with a yellow exclamation mark in Device Manager. Step-by-Step Installation Guide
1. Disable Driver Signature EnforcementBefore trying to install anything, you must temporarily allow Windows to accept unsigned drivers: Hold Shift while clicking Restart from the Power menu.
Navigate to Troubleshoot > Advanced options > Startup Settings > Restart.
After the reboot, press 7 or F7 to "Disable driver signature enforcement".
2. Install the uDMX/LibUSB DriverThe CYL6602 is often a clone of the uDMX interface.
Download and install the LibUSB-Win32 (or libusbK) 64-bit driver.
In some cases, you may need specific files from repositories like SOH.cz or lighting-solutions.de, which offer drivers compatible with Windows 10 (32-bit and 64-bit) for various USBDMX modules.
3. Configure Your SoftwareOnce the hardware is recognized, you need to tell your lighting software how to talk to it:
FreeStyler DMX: Copy the udmx.dll file from your driver folder into the FreeStyler root directory (usually C:\FreeStyler). In settings, select the uDMX interface.
QLC+: This interface can be finicky with QLC+. Some users find success by using a workaround where they output Art-Net (127.0.0.1) from QLC+ and use a small utility to bridge that signal to the uDMX interface. Troubleshooting Common Issues
"Device Not Found": Try using a USB 2.0 port instead of a USB 3.0 (blue) port, as older DMX interfaces often have timing issues with high-speed ports.
Yellow Exclamation Mark: Manually update the driver in Device Manager by selecting "Browse my computer for drivers" and pointing it exactly to the folder containing your .inf file.
Compatibility Warnings: While some community members label this specific "CYL" model as difficult due to a lack of official support, these generic "uDMX" drivers are the standard fix for getting them operational on modern systems.

The CYL-6602 USB-DMX512 interface is a popular, low-cost Chinese hardware solution used to bridge the gap between lighting control software and professional stage equipment. While it offers a solid metal build and a dual-DMX output, it is notorious for being difficult to set up on modern operating systems like Windows 10 and 11. The Challenge: Compatibility and Drivers
The primary hurdle with the CYL-6602 is its legacy nature. Many of these units were originally designed for Windows 7 or even older systems. Users frequently encounter "unsigned driver" errors because modern Windows security prevents the installation of the older drivers typically included on the accompanying mini-DVD. To overcome this, users often have to resort to:
Disabling Driver Signature Enforcement: This allows the OS to accept the older, unsigned files, though it is often considered a security risk.
Third-Party Tools: Many community members recommend using the Zadig tool to force-install the libusbK driver, which can help Windows recognize the device as a generic uDMX interface.
Searching for Updated Files: Some developers and community forums have shared verified driver packages specifically for Windows 10. For instance, you can find discussions and potential file links through SOH.cz or specialized ControlBooth forums. Performance and Software Integration
Once the driver is successfully installed, the interface generally performs well for non-critical or recreational use.
Data Transfer: The box is reported to support a refresh rate of about 40Hz with data transmission around 24KByte/s, which is sufficient for standard DMX512 operations.
Software Compatibility: It is most frequently used with software like FreeStyler, QLC+, and older versions of GrandMA2 on PC (specifically version 2.5.70.2). Getting the CYL-6602 USB-DMX512 interface to work on
Smoothness: While most software runs smoothly with this hardware, some users report issues with Sunlite or Daslight due to the time required for data decoding. The CYL6602 USB-DMX512 is a budget-friendly DMX interface, often sold under various generic labels on platforms like eBay and AliExpress. While it is marketed as compatible with "30+ sets of DMX software," installing it on Windows 10/11 can be difficult due to driver signing issues and software-specific requirements. Key Technical Specifications
Hardware: Often based on an AtMega 8MHz chip with opto-isolation.
Performance: Capable of a 40Hz refresh rate and 512 channels.
Interface Mode: Typically identified as a uDMX or Sunlite device in Device Manager once drivers are installed. Windows 10/11 Installation Guide
Because the drivers for this device are often old and unsigned, Windows 10's security will block them by default. Disable Driver Signature Enforcement: Hold Shift while clicking Restart.
Go to Troubleshoot > Advanced options > Startup Settings > Restart. Press 7 or F7 to "Disable driver signature enforcement." Manual Driver Installation: Connect the device and open Device Manager.
Find the unidentified DMX interface (it may have a yellow warning icon). Right-click and select Update Driver > Browse my computer.
Point to the driver folder provided on the CD or downloaded from a trusted driver repository . Software Integration:
Most software (like FreeStyler or QLC+) requires a specific plugin DLL to be copied into the program’s directory to recognize the CYL6602.
Pro Tip: If the software fails to recognize the interface, users often use FreeStyler to output ArtNet to the device as a workaround. Critical Considerations
Malware Warnings: Files on the included mini-CDs often trigger Windows Defender alerts. This is frequently due to old "crack" files used to bypass licensing for software like Sunlite.
Stability: Many professionals recommend using this device only for learning or home hobbyist use (e.g., GrandMA2 onPC learning ) rather than live professional shows, as driver instability can lead to crashes or "blackouts".
